Abstract
The reliability of modern industrial networks depends on many factors. Due to the complexity of communication systems there are many ways how to compromise data in communication networks. Due to these facts it is necessary to use a new ways of faults detection. The article describes the possible use of data mining techniques in association with classic detection systems such as IDS and firewall. The main part of the article is a proposal of fault detection system using KDD techniques and description of data flows in proposed system.
